Re: Engine cut out and backfire
Depending on how much stud is left in the head, you may be able to try the 2 nuts locked against each other method, Mole grips, and/or file a couple of flats opposite each other so that you can fit a suitable sized spanner (or grips) to turn the stud.
If the stud is broken off flush with the head, you could try cutting a slot in the end with a Dremel, padsaw, etc., and using a screwdriver bit in a socket wrench to turn it.

Hello again,
I'm going to be back in England for a week in about two weeks time so I intend to fit a new distributor. I'm going to get the simonbbc electronic 45d. As far as I understand, to fit it I need to:
set engine to TDC on cylinder 1
remove old distributor by undoing the two bolts
insert new distributor so that the rotor arm is in the cylinder 1 position
bolt the new distributor down
start the engine and loosen the distributor clamp
rotate distributor to get smoothest idle
drive it uphill and keep advancing the timing until it pinks then back off a tiny bit.
Is that all correct or have I missed anything? Any other things I should look out for when replacing it?

Re: Engine cut out and backfire
James
Clean up the base / clamp area with degreasant if it is heavily soiled.You don't want a whole lot of muck / dirt / crud falling into the engine when you remove the old distributor.With the surrounding area clean ,wipe out the hole with a clean rag / paper towel to ensure it's spotless.Clean up the clamp,two bolts, washers for re-use.
To help you " insert new distributor so that the rotor arm is in cylinder 1 position " note the orientation of the distributor body relative to the engine block.Draw a diagram or take a picture on the camera / phone.
Whilst inserting the new one, using both hands,hold the rotor arm in the correct position and it will be easier to wiggle the off-set key ( on the bottom of the shaft ) into position.Dab a few drops of engine oil on the exposed shaft to aid insertion.You should hear a clonk as it settles into position.Try moving the rotor arm left and right, a little, and you should feel resistance.
This will prove to you that it is installed correctly i.e. sitting down in the cut out for the off-set key.If it's not... then lift the
distributor slightly and try to engage it again...it will " feel right "
Tighten the distributor clamp sufficiently, so that you can still rotate it by light hand pressure ( you don't need to have a wrestling match with it ).Tighten it firmly when you are happy with the idle.Repeat after the test drive if you are not happy with the performance.Get the engine warmed up first and then listen to the change in engine noise, when you move the distributor position.
Your basic list is fine.Good luck with it.
